What inspired you to launch your own website?
When shopping for cool baby clothes for my daughter I found most online retailers wanted $25 or more for a onesie! We wanted to produce top quality cool baby clothes for half the price of our competitors... and we did!
When did you launch your first website, and what was it?
My first website was for my old Jeep Club based in Dayton, Ohio back in 2002.
How did you decide on a name for your website?
We used to call my 1 year old daughter "crazy baby" when she would shake her head back and forth like a crazy baby!

What unexpected costs and headaches have you had to deal with?
Pay per click. I hate it. But early in the game it's a necessary tool to acquire more business.
What has been your biggest challenge?
All of it. It took a year to get the store from conception to online!
What method has been most successful for promoting your website?
Studying white hat SEO. Acquiring quality inbound links and constantly trying to do something everyday to promote the site.
